If Vendor sells items which cannot be found in the RS Means Price Book, at what Percentage Markup does Vendor agree to sell those Non Pre-Priced items? This is a maximum Percentage Markup and Vendor may always offer customers a lesser markup. Example: In this example, Vendor is selling a project to a TIPS Member school district and some of the contract pricing for special materials cannot be verified because it cannot be found in the RS Means Price book. Vendor may sell those specialty items to the Member this percentage markup from cost. In this example, if one of the specialty items cost Vendor $100 from the manufacturer and Vendor proposed a Percentage Markup of 30% here, then Vendor could sell the item to the TIPS Customer for $130.00 or less in this example. Vendor must provide TIPS with manufacturer documentation reflecting the cost of any non pre-priced item at the time of the TIPS sale so that TIPS can verify that the proposed percentage markup is being honored.
